This is a Jerusalem Cricket. It's not from Jerusalem, and it's not a cricket.

They are flightless insects found in the US and parts of Mexico.
This is a Jerusalem Cricket. It's not from Jerusalem, and it's not a cricket. They are flightless insects found in the US and parts of Mexico.
Like
Love
14
3 Comments 0 Shares 2087 Views 8